We're happy to share some news that aims to make your eSIM installation process smoother and easier. As of June 15, we've started including an eSIM QR code in our activation summary emails.
Why does this matter?
If you encounter any difficulties downloading your eSIM during activation in the app, you now have a quick and easy solution - the QR code provided in your email. To effectively use this feature, open the email on a different device so that you can scan the QR code with the phone you want to use for your Public Mobile service. This lets you download your eSIM directly, and once done, you can log back into the app as an existing user.

Samsung Galaxy Smartphones sold 2020 and newer all support e-SIM.
If you go into settings and about, if there is two IMEI Numbers, than your phone is indeed compatible with e-SIM.
